Cozumel Day 6





Last day of boat diving brought us Palancar Brick, Cedral Wall, Villa Blanca Wall. Great way to end our boat diving. We may do a shore dive tomorrow, but our package ended with the first two dives of the day. The afternoon dive was only an extra $15, so we had to do it.
Palancar Brick had the best of both worlds, amazing formations and lots of fish. The current was pretty friendly also.
Dive 2, the current was it's usual fast. You can tell by the video how quickly I am moving with no effort. Look close at the picture of the big grouper and you will see a lobster's antennae sticking out of his mouth. Yummy dinner.
Dive 3 was interesting in that the boat seemed overloaded because the back end was below sea level. The dive spot was nice with lots of fish, but the current was so fast that we ran out of reef and still had half of our air left. The water was pretty rough so it was a little tough to get back on the boat. One guy sucked 1000 psi of air just holding on to the tow line waiting to get back on the boat.
